The Japan High Voltage Film Capacitor Market will grow at a rate of 6.83% due to rising demand for electric vehicle powertrain inverters, industrial power grid modernization, renewable energy infrastructure, and the increasing use of high-reliability passive components in traction, medical equipment, and high-frequency power electronics.
Japan High Voltage Film Capacitor Market Insights Forecasts to 2035
- The Japan High Voltage Film Capacitor Market Size Was Estimated USD 428.6 Million in 2025
- The Market Size is Expected to Grow at a CAGR of around 6.83% from 2025 to 2035
- The Japan High Voltage Film Capacitor Market Size is Expected to rise around USD 830.1 Million by 2035
Notable Insights for the Japan High Voltage Film Capacitor Market
- Segmentation on the basis of Film Type indicates that Polypropylene (PP) Film Capacitors dominate Japan market in 2025 with 58% share across high-voltage power conversion and EV inverter applications.
- Segmentation on the basis of Application indicates that Automotive & Electric Vehicles segment dominates Japan High Voltage Film Capacitor Market 2025 with 43% share, driven by main inverter DC-link and fast-charging onboard converter demand.
- World-wide projected revenue of Nichicon Corporation / TDK Corporation in fiscal year 2025 would be around $2.1 billion, owing to high demand for power electronics capacitors, high-voltage film modules, and industrial energy conversion components.
- It is expected that ongoing electrification of transport, high-voltage direct current (HVDC) power transmission expansion, and adoption of wide-bandgap SiC power modules would contribute in driving the growth of the market, where high voltage film capacitors offer self-healing dielectric endurance up to 42%, and minimize power loss dissipation up to 31%.

Recent Developments:
- In February 2026, Panasonic Industry Co., Ltd. launched its next-generation ultra-high-temperature automotive DC-link film capacitors engineered with heat-resistant segmented metallized polypropylene film capable of operating reliably up to 135°C in 800V EV traction inverters.
- In November 2025, TDK Corporation partnered with a major Japanese power grid system developer to supply high-voltage DC (HVDC) custom film capacitor modules designed to stabilize renewable power integration and reduce high-frequency switching energy losses.

Expert Views:
The market for high voltage film capacitors in Japan will grow owing to the rise in demand for high efficiency power conversion components, the growing adoption of 800V architecture in electric vehicles, and expanding renewable energy infrastructure projects. The inclusion of high-temperature ultra-thin metallized film dielectrics, resin-less dry-type encapsulation techniques, and low-inductance busbar connections will enhance operational efficiency and boost the demand for high voltage film capacitors in the Japanese market.
